    France possesses a remarkably diverse and strategically significant portfolio of natural resources, which have historically shaped its economy, global influence, and regional identities. While the nation is often first associated with its cultural and agricultural prowess, its underlying geological and environmental endowment is equally profound. This wealth spans from deep-earth minerals and fossil fuels to vast agricultural lands, extensive forests, and increasingly, harnessable renewable energy flows. Understanding these resources is key to comprehending France's past industrial might, its current energy transition challenges, and its future sustainable development strategies.

    A Historical Foundation: Minerals and Fossil Fuels

    France's industrial revolution was fundamentally built upon its mineral wealth. The most iconic of these is coal, primarily concentrated in the northern Nord-Pas-de-Calais basin and the eastern Lorraine region. For over a century, these "black gold" seams powered factories, railways, and steel mills, making France a major European industrial power. However, by the latter half of the 20th century, domestic coal became economically uncompetitive against cheaper imports, leading to the progressive closure of mines. While production has ceased, the historical and social landscape of these regions remains deeply marked by this resource.

    Closely linked to coal was iron ore, with the great Lorraine iron basin being one of Europe's largest. This ore fed the colossal steel industries of cities like Longwy and Metz. Like coal, large-scale mining has ended, but the legacy infrastructure and skilled industrial base persist, now often repurposed for other manufacturing sectors.

    Other significant minerals include:

    • Potash: Historically mined in Alsace (the Mulhouse basin), vital for fertilizer production.
    • Salt: Extensive rock salt deposits (halite) in Lorraine and Franche-Comté, and sea salt from the Mediterranean coast (e.g., the Salins-de-Giraud salt marshes).
    • Bauxite: The ore of aluminum, found in the Var department in the southeast.

    The Agricultural Heartland: Soil and Climate as Resources

    Beyond minerals, France's greatest and most enduring natural resource is its agricultural land. Often summarized by the concept of terroir—a holistic sense of place encompassing soil, climate, topography, and tradition—this resource makes France the European Union's leading agricultural producer and a global agricultural powerhouse.

    The Paris Basin is a vast expanse of highly fertile chalk and limestone soils, supporting intensive cereal (wheat, barley), sugar beet, and potato cultivation. The Great West (Brittany, Normandy, Pays de la Loire) combines rich grasslands with a humid oceanic climate, creating the perfect conditions for dairy farming (butter, cheese like Camembert) and livestock (pork, poultry). The Southwest (Aquitaine, Midi-Pyrénées) is renowned for its wine vineyards (Bordeaux, Toulouse), corn, and fruit orchards. The Mediterranean coast (Provence, Languedoc) provides a hot, dry climate ideal for grapes (Rhône Valley), olives, lavender, and market gardening.

    This agricultural abundance is not just about quantity. It is the foundation of France's world-class food and beverage industry, from luxury wines and spirits (Champagne, Cognac) to cheeses (over 400 varieties) and pastries. The resource is a complex interplay of physical geography and centuries of human cultivation knowledge.

    Forests and Wood: A Renewable but Underutilized Asset

    France is the third most forested country in the EU, with forests covering approximately 31% of its metropolitan territory. This represents a significant increase over the last century due to rural depopulation and reforestation policies. The main forest types are:

    • Oak forests in the center and west.
    • Beech forests in the northeast and the Massif Central.
    • Coniferous forests (maritime pine, spruce) in the southwest (Landes forest, Europe's largest artificial forest) and the Alps.

    This forest resource is a major carbon sink, crucial for biodiversity, and provides a renewable raw material for construction, paper, and energy. However, the French forestry sector faces challenges: a fragmented ownership structure (many small private owners), under-harvesting compared to growth rates, and competition from imports. Sustainable management and developing the wood energy sector are key policy focuses to fully leverage this renewable asset.

    Water: Abundant but Managed

    France is blessed with abundant freshwater resources. It has over 275,000 km of rivers, including major systems like the Seine, Loire, Rhône, and Garonne. The Loire is the longest river entirely within France. The country also has significant groundwater aquifers, such as the vast Paris Basin aquifer.

    This resource underpins:

    1. Hydropower: France is Europe's second-largest producer of hydroelectricity, with major dams on the Alps, Pyrenees, and Massif Central rivers (e.g., the Grand'Maison dam). It provides crucial, flexible, low-carbon electricity.
    2. Irrigation: Essential for the agricultural sector, especially in drier southern regions.
    3. Drinking Water and Industry: Supplying cities and manufacturing processes.
    4. Tourism and Ecology: Supporting iconic ecosystems like the Camargue wetlands and the Marais Poitevin.

    Water management, however, is a critical issue, with seasonal droughts in the south and concerns about pollution and river fragmentation from dams requiring careful, basin-wide governance.

    The Renewable Energy Transition: Wind, Sun, and Earth

    In the 21st century, France's most dynamically developing natural resources are its renewable energy sources, driven by the need to diversify from nuclear power and meet climate goals.

    • Wind Energy: France has the second-largest wind potential in Europe. It is rapidly expanding both onshore wind (particularly in regions like Grand Est, Hauts-de-France, and Occitanie) and offshore wind, with major projects in the English Channel and Atlantic Ocean. Wind is now a significant and growing contributor to the electricity mix.
    • Solar Energy: Benef

    iting from its southern latitude, France has strong potential for solar photovoltaic energy, with large-scale solar farms in the south and growing rooftop installations nationwide. The Mediterranean coast and Provence-Alpes-Côte d'Azur region are particularly well-suited for solar development.

    • Geothermal Energy: France taps into its geothermal potential, especially in the Paris Basin for district heating and in volcanic regions like Auvergne for electricity generation. This provides a stable, low-carbon baseload energy source.

    • Marine Energy: With its long coastline, France is exploring tidal, wave, and ocean thermal energy technologies, though these remain in the developmental stage.

    The development of these resources is central to France's strategy to achieve carbon neutrality by 2050, reduce dependence on imported fossil fuels, and create a more resilient and diversified energy system. This transition represents a new chapter in the nation's relationship with its natural resources, moving from extraction to sustainable harnessing.

    Conclusion: A Resource-Rich Nation at a Crossroads

    France's natural resources—its fertile soils, diverse minerals, vast forests, and abundant water and renewable energy potential—have been the bedrock of its economic and cultural development. From the coal that powered its industrial revolution to the uranium that fuels its nuclear reactors, and now to the wind and sun driving its energy transition, these assets have continually shaped the nation's trajectory.

    However, the 21st century presents new challenges. The depletion of traditional resources like coal, the need for sustainable forestry and water management, and the imperative to combat climate change demand a fundamental shift in how these resources are utilized. France is now focused on a model of sustainable development, prioritizing renewable energy, biodiversity conservation, and the circular economy.

    The future of France's natural resources lies not in their exploitation, but in their intelligent and sustainable management. By leveraging its agricultural prowess, protecting its forests, managing its water wisely, and accelerating its renewable energy transition, France aims to secure a prosperous and resilient future, ensuring that its natural wealth continues to benefit generations to come.
